Paris 2024 Olympic Games: the video of rapper Jul who sets the Olympic cauldron ablaze in Marseille

For days the Zinedine Zidane rumor had been buzzing. Originally from Marseille, the hero of the 1998 World Cup won by the Blues was expected to be the third and last torchbearer on French soil, this Wednesday, after the arrival in the Old Port of Belem, which carried the flame Olympic Games for 12 days from Greece.

But the suspense was complete when Florent Manaudou, first torchbearer on French soil, passed the torch to Nantenin Keita, Paralympic athlete, before the torch was taken in hand by a third mystery torchbearer.

Finally, hidden under a white hood, it is finally the Marseille star rapper Jul (34 years old), interpreter of Chiquita Or Organized band, who lit the first “cauldron” of the torch relay, which will ignite every evening in each of the host cities.

“I’m very proud to do this tonight,” said Jul. Thank you very much for thinking of me for this, I am very proud for France and for Marseille! It’s a lot of hope for young people, I wish all these athletes bronze, silver, gold and… platinum medals! »
